    Subject[PATCH v2 1/2] pinctrl: Add driver for Alphascale asm9260 pinctrl
    Date
    This patch adds driver for Alphascale asm9260 pinctrl support.
    Alphascale asm9260t is SoC based on ARM926EJ (240MHz) in LQFP176 package.
    On silicon are:
    - 32MB SDRAM
    - USB2.0 HS/OTG
    - 2x CAN
    - SD/MMC
    - 5x Times/PWM
    - 10x USART
    - 24-channel DMA
    - 2x i2c
    - 2x SPI
    - Quad SPI
    - 10/100 Ethernet MAC
    - Camera IF
    - WD
    - RTC
    - i2s
    - GPIO
    - 12-bit A/D
    - LCD IF
    - 8-channel 12-bit ADC
    - NAND

    +/* pinctrl register */
    +#define IOCON_PIO0_0 0x0000
    +/* only two modes are supported NONE and PULL UP */
    +#define IOCON_MODE_SHIFT 3
    +#define IOCON_MODE_MASK (0x3 << IOCON_MODE_SHIFT)
    +/* Only GPIO0_* pins support pull up. */
    +#define IOCON_MODE_PULL_UP (0x2 << IOCON_MODE_SHIFT)
    +/* Only GPIO0_* pins don't support pull down. */
    +#define IOCON_MODE_PULL_DOWN (0x1 << IOCON_MODE_SHIFT)
    +#define IOCON_MODE_NONE (0x0 << IOCON_MODE_SHIFT)
    +/* up to 8 functions per pin */
    +#define IOCON_PINMUX_MASK (0x7 << 0)
    +
    +#define MUX_OFFSET(bank, pin) ((bank) * 32 + (pin) * 4)
    +

    +/*
    + * Pin control operations
    + */
    +
    +/* each GPIO pin has it's own pseudo pingroup containing only itself */
    +static int asm9260_pinctrl_get_groups_count(struct pinctrl_dev *pctldev)
    +{
    + return MUX_TABLE_SIZE;
    +}
    +
    +static const char *asm9260_pinctrl_get_group_name(struct pinctrl_dev *pctldev,
    + unsigned int group)
    +{
    + struct asm9260_pmx_priv *priv = pinctrl_dev_get_drvdata(pctldev);
    +
    + return priv->pin_desc[group].name;
    +}
    +
    +static int asm9260_pinctrl_get_group_pins(struct pinctrl_dev *pctldev,
    + unsigned int group,
    + const unsigned int **pins,
    + unsigned int *num_pins)
    +{
    + struct asm9260_pmx_priv *priv = pinctrl_dev_get_drvdata(pctldev);
    +
    + *pins = &priv->pin_desc[group].number;
    + *num_pins = 1;
    +
    + return 0;
    +}
    +
    +static struct pinctrl_ops asm9260_pinctrl_ops = {
    + .get_groups_count = asm9260_pinctrl_get_groups_count,
    + .get_group_name = asm9260_pinctrl_get_group_name,
    + .get_group_pins = asm9260_pinctrl_get_group_pins,
    + .dt_node_to_map = pinconf_generic_dt_node_to_map_pin,
    + .dt_free_map = pinctrl_utils_dt_free_map,
    +};

    +/*
    + * Pin mux operations
    + */
    +static int asm9260_pinctrl_get_funcs_count(struct pinctrl_dev *pctldev)
    +{
    + return ARRAY_SIZE(asm9260_functions);
    +}
    +
    +static const char *asm9260_pinctrl_get_func_name(struct pinctrl_dev *pctldev,
    + unsigned int function)
    +{
    + return asm9260_functions[function].name;
    +}
    +
    +static int asm9260_pinctrl_get_func_groups(struct pinctrl_dev *pctldev,
    + unsigned int function,
    + const char * const **groups,
    + unsigned int * const num_groups)
    +{
    + struct asm9260_pmx_priv *priv = pinctrl_dev_get_drvdata(pctldev);
    + struct asm9260_pingroup *table;
    + int a, b, count = 0, *tmp;
    + const char **gr;
    +
    + if (asm9260_functions[function].groups != NULL)
    + goto done;
    +
    + tmp = devm_kmalloc(priv->dev, sizeof(tmp) * MUX_TABLE_SIZE, GFP_KERNEL);
    + if (!tmp) {
    + dev_err(priv->dev, "Can't allocate func/pin array\n");
    + return PTR_ERR(tmp);
    + }
    +
    + for (a = 0; a < MUX_TABLE_SIZE; a++) {
    + table = &asm9260_mux_table[a];
    +
    + for (b = 0; b < MAX_FUNCS_PER_PIN; b++) {
    + if (table->funcs[b] == function) {
    + tmp[count] = a;
    + count++;
    + }
    +
    + }
    +
    + }
    +
    + gr = devm_kmalloc(priv->dev,
    + sizeof(gr) * count, GFP_KERNEL);
    + if (!gr) {
    + dev_err(priv->dev, "Can't allocate func group\n");
    + devm_kfree(priv->dev, tmp);
    + return PTR_ERR(gr);
    + }
    +
    + for (a = 0; a < count; a++)
    + gr[a] = asm9260_mux_table[tmp[a]].name;
    +
    + asm9260_functions[function].groups = gr;
    + asm9260_functions[function].ngroups = count;
    +done:
    + *groups = asm9260_functions[function].groups;
    + *num_groups = asm9260_functions[function].ngroups;
    + return 0;
    +}
    +
    +static int asm9260_pinctrl_set_mux(struct pinctrl_dev *pctldev,
    + unsigned int function, unsigned int pin)
    +{
    + struct asm9260_pmx_priv *priv = pinctrl_dev_get_drvdata(pctldev);
    + struct asm9260_pingroup *table;
    + void __iomem *offset;
    + int mux;
    + u32 val;
    +
    + table = &asm9260_mux_table[pin];
    + for (mux = 0; mux < MAX_FUNCS_PER_PIN; ++mux) {
    + if (table->funcs[mux] == function)
    + goto found_mux;
    + }
    +
    + return -EINVAL;
    +
    +found_mux:
    + offset = priv->iobase + MUX_OFFSET(table->bank, table->pin);
    + spin_lock(&priv->lock);
    + val = ioread32(offset);
    + val &= ~IOCON_PINMUX_MASK;
    + val |= mux;
    + iowrite32(val, offset);
    + spin_unlock(&priv->lock);
    +
    + return 0;
    +}
    +
    +static struct pinmux_ops asm9260_pinmux_ops = {
    + .get_functions_count = asm9260_pinctrl_get_funcs_count,
    + .get_function_name = asm9260_pinctrl_get_func_name,
    + .get_function_groups = asm9260_pinctrl_get_func_groups,
    + .set_mux = asm9260_pinctrl_set_mux,
    + /* TODO: should we care about gpios here? gpio_request_enable? */
    +};
    +
    +static int asm9260_pinconf_reg(struct pinctrl_dev *pctldev,
    + unsigned int pin,
    + enum pin_config_param param,
    + void __iomem **reg, u32 *val)
    +{
    + struct asm9260_pmx_priv *priv = pinctrl_dev_get_drvdata(pctldev);
    + struct asm9260_pingroup *table;
    + int a;
    +
    + for (a = 0; a < MUX_TABLE_SIZE; a++) {
    + table = &asm9260_mux_table[a];
    + if (table->number == pin)
    + break;
    + }
    +
    + *reg = priv->iobase + MUX_OFFSET(table->bank, table->pin);
    +
    + switch (param) {
    + case PIN_CONFIG_BIAS_DISABLE:
    + *val = IOCON_MODE_NONE;
    + break;
    + case PIN_CONFIG_BIAS_PULL_UP:
    + if (table->bank != 0)
    + return -ENOTSUPP;
    + *val = IOCON_MODE_PULL_UP;
    + break;
    + case PIN_CONFIG_BIAS_PULL_DOWN:
    + if (table->bank == 0)
    + return -ENOTSUPP;
    + *val = IOCON_MODE_PULL_DOWN;
    + break;
    + default:
    + return -ENOTSUPP;
    + };
    +
    + return 0;
    +}
    +
    +static int asm9260_pinconf_get(struct pinctrl_dev *pctldev,
    + unsigned int pin, unsigned long *config)
    +{
    + enum pin_config_param param = pinconf_to_config_param(*config);
    + void __iomem *reg;
    + u32 val, tmp, arg;
    + int ret;
    +
    + /* Get register information */
    + ret = asm9260_pinconf_reg(pctldev, pin, param,
    + &reg, &val);
    + if (ret < 0)
    + return ret;
    +
    + /* Extract field from register */
    + tmp = ioread32(reg);
    + arg = (tmp & IOCON_MODE_MASK) == val;
    + if (!arg)
    + return -EINVAL;
    +
    + /* And pack config */
    + *config = pinconf_to_config_packed(param, arg);
    +
    + return 0;
    +}
    +
    +static int asm9260_pinconf_set(struct pinctrl_dev *pctldev,
    + unsigned int pin, unsigned long *configs,
    + unsigned num_configs)
    +{
    + struct asm9260_pmx_priv *priv = pinctrl_dev_get_drvdata(pctldev);
    + enum pin_config_param param;
    + unsigned int arg;
    + int ret;
    + u32 val, tmp;
    + void __iomem *reg;
    + int i;
    +
    + for (i = 0; i < num_configs; i++) {
    + param = pinconf_to_config_param(configs[i]);
    + arg = pinconf_to_config_argument(configs[i]);
    +
    + /* Get register information */
    + ret = asm9260_pinconf_reg(pctldev, pin, param,
    + &reg, &val);
    + if (ret < 0)
    + return ret;
    +
    + spin_lock(&priv->lock);
    + tmp = ioread32(reg);
    + tmp &= ~IOCON_MODE_MASK;
    + if (arg)
    + tmp |= val;
    + iowrite32(tmp, reg);
    + spin_unlock(&priv->lock);
    + }
    +
    + return 0;
    +}
    +
    +static struct pinconf_ops asm9260_pinconf_ops = {
    + .is_generic = true,
    + .pin_config_get = asm9260_pinconf_get,
    + .pin_config_set = asm9260_pinconf_set,
    +};

    +/*
    + * Pin control driver setup
    + */
    +static struct pinctrl_desc asm9260_pinctrl_desc = {
    + .pctlops = &asm9260_pinctrl_ops,
    + .pmxops = &asm9260_pinmux_ops,
    + .confops = &asm9260_pinconf_ops,
    + .owner = THIS_MODULE,
    +};
    +
    +static int asm9260_pinctrl_probe(struct platform_device *pdev)
    +{
    + struct asm9260_pmx_priv *priv;
    + struct resource *res;
    + int ret;
    +
    + priv = devm_kzalloc(&pdev->dev, sizeof(*priv), GFP_KERNEL);
    + if (!priv) {
    + dev_err(&pdev->dev, "Can't alloc asm9260_priv\n");
    + return -ENOMEM;
    + }
    + priv->dev = &pdev->dev;
    + spin_lock_init(&priv->lock);
    +
    + asm9260_init_mux_pins(priv);
    +
    + asm9260_pinctrl_desc.name = dev_name(&pdev->dev);
    + asm9260_pinctrl_desc.pins = priv->pin_desc;
    + asm9260_pinctrl_desc.npins = MUX_TABLE_SIZE;
    +
    + res = platform_get_resource(pdev, IORESOURCE_MEM, 0);
    + priv->iobase = devm_ioremap_resource(&pdev->dev, res);
    + if (IS_ERR(priv->iobase))
    + return PTR_ERR(priv->iobase);
    +
    + priv->clk = devm_clk_get(&pdev->dev, "ahb");
    + ret = clk_prepare_enable(priv->clk);
    + if (ret) {
    + dev_err(&pdev->dev, "Failed to enable clk!\n");
    + return ret;
    + }
    +
    + priv->pctl = pinctrl_register(&asm9260_pinctrl_desc, &pdev->dev, priv);
    + if (!priv->pctl) {
    + dev_err(&pdev->dev, "Couldn't register pinctrl driver\n");
    + ret = -ENODEV;
    + goto err_return;
    + }
    +
    + platform_set_drvdata(pdev, priv);
    +
    + dev_info(&pdev->dev, "ASM9260 pinctrl driver initialised\n");
    +
    + return 0;
    +err_return:
    + clk_disable_unprepare(priv->clk);
    + return ret;
    +}
    +
    +static int asm9260_pinctrl_remove(struct platform_device *pdev)
    +{
    + struct asm9260_pmx_priv *priv = platform_get_drvdata(pdev);
    +
    + clk_disable_unprepare(priv->clk);
    + pinctrl_unregister(priv->pctl);
    +
    + return 0;
    +}
    +
    +static struct of_device_id asm9260_pinctrl_of_match[] = {
    + { .compatible = "alphascale,asm9260-pinctrl", },
    + { },
    +};
    +MODULE_DEVICE_TABLE(of, asm9260_pinctrl_of_match);
    +
    +static struct platform_driver asm9260_pinctrl_driver = {
    + .driver = {
    + .name = "asm9260-pinctrl",
    + .owner = THIS_MODULE,
    + .of_match_table = asm9260_pinctrl_of_match,
    + },
    + .probe = asm9260_pinctrl_probe,
    + .remove = asm9260_pinctrl_remove,
    +};
    +module_platform_driver(asm9260_pinctrl_driver);
    +
    +MODULE_AUTHOR("Oleksij Rempel <linux@rempel-privat.de>");
    +MODULE_DESCRIPTION("Alphascale ASM9260 pinctrl driver");
    +MODULE_LICENSE("GPL");
